(Bloomberg) — If 2016 was packed with surprises, 2017 carries just as much political risk.

The difference, according to a new report by Verisk Maplecroft, is that governments will be able to weather populist storms and any military flareups will likely fizzle.

Here's a breakdown of the consultancy's analysis: looking at likely conflicts among major powers, government stability and threat of terrorism.
